ISN® specializes in streamlining the qualification process between hiring clients and contractors or suppliers globally through its ISNetworld platform. This platform enhances operational transparency and sustainability by effectively managing contractor and supplier information. Working at ISN® offers an engaging environment where employees contribute to industry-leading solutions that help promote safer and more compliant business practices across various sectors.
